Survivor Japan: Hokkaido, was the second season of Survivor Japan and it aired from July 2nd, 2002 to September 17th, 2002. This season was set in Mikasa, Hokkaidō of Japan. The original tribes were named Toytoy (トイトイ, Toitoi) and Wakka (ワッカ, Wakka), and merged tribe was named Nitay (ニタイ, Nitai). In Reward Challenges during the tribal stage of the game, each tribe had to bet specified goods from their tribes camp. The defeated tribe had to give their goods to the winning tribe. Prior to the merge, both tribes had to burn their camp down, and to move to a new camp site. Ultimately, it was convenience store clerk Asami Kawamura won the season by a jury vote of 6-0 over maid Sakiko Sekiguchi.
